this info mite help
Z series (64 bit) Main frames
2064 Z900 1C1 (1 x CPU) CMOS 769MHz 2000
2064 Z900 116 (16 x CPU) CMOS 769MHz 2000
2064 Z900 2C1 (1 x CPU) CMOS 917MHz 2002
2064 Z900 216 (16 x CPU) CMOS 917MHz 2002
2084 Z990 301 (1 x CPU) CMOS 1205MHz 2003
2084 Z990 332 (32 x CPU) CMOS 1205MHz 2003 _________________ There are 10 types of people in this world:
